PLANET HULK: ALLEGIANCE, PART 2
Accompanied by Caiera the Oldstrong and Hiroim the Shamed, the Hulk heads into the hold of the Shadow Elders to learn if he truly is the legendary savior known as the Sakaarson - or just another angry monster. Also - secrets revealed about the Great Portal! The final showdown with the Spikes! Elloe makes a shocking decision! And the Hulk smashes and smashes and smashes some more!     In The End: Really and truly this isn't a truly horrid storyline. "Planet Hulk" had a purpose. It moved the character off planet because frankly he would have tipped the balance of power if he was around for Civil War. I also believe that Greg Pak is probably trying to emulate the storyline where the Hulk went to Jarella's world. It's just doing nothing for me outside of making me look forward to "World War Hulk," so the book can pick up again. I mean when the text piece at the beginning of the issue that breaks the story down is more interesting than the actual story, you know something is wrong. Read Full Review
